The income of TV news anchors effect by the size of the market in which they work, their level of education, experience, State, and the company they work for. PayScale.com reported that in 2016 News anchors made between $30,773 and $129,253. The average annual salary for a NEWS anchor in the United States of America, as of July 28, 2022, is $60,923. The news anchors of San Francisco earn the most. 

Salaries of TV NEWS anchors in the United States of America:

Television newscasters build their reputations as celebrities. They interact with their audience outside the studio in addition to reporting the news. Furthermore, the programs they host become an extension of their brand concept, a persona that viewers may relate to.

According to ZipRecruiter, the average annual salary for a NEWS anchor in America as of July 28, 2022, is $60,923. That means they earn about $29.29 per hour. This amounts to $5,077 a month or $1,172 per week. According to COMPARABLY, the average Tv News anchor makes $79,953, and the local News anchor earns $69,194 in the US. 

Salaries of TV NEWS anchors in New York:

In New York City, NY, TV NEWS anchors can earn anywhere between $24,085 and $211,976 each year. The average income is equal to $83,993, which is 5% more than the $79,953 national average.

 In comparison to the average incomes in all other metro areas, this compensation is 23 percent less. A TV news anchor typically receives a bonus of $1,123. A Local News Anchor typically earns $72,65 on average in New York City. 

Salaries of TV NEWS anchors in San Francisco:

The average Tv News Anchor income in San Francisco, California is $119,612, which is 50% more than the comparable wage in the rest of the country. This salary is 27% greater than the sum of the average salaries in Boston, Chicago, and Seattle, three other major cities.

 TV News Anchors could anticipate having a take-home wage of $88,487 per year after all taxes have been deducted. These figures are taken from COMPARABLY. 

Salaries of TV NEWS anchors in Chicago:

In Chicago, Illinois TV newscasters earn incomes ranging from $25,269 to $239,154 per year, with a median wage of $83,804. 11 percent more than the average annual income for television news anchors.

 The combined average salary of other metros in San Francisco, CA is 13% more than this wage. The average incentive for a TV news anchor is $1,000, or 1% of their annual compensation, and everyone who works in the field says they get bonuses every year.

Salaries of TV NEWS anchors in Los Angeles

The average Local News Anchor income in Los Angeles, California is $71,286, which is 3% more than the $69,194 national average. In Los Angeles, California, TV news anchor salaries range from $20,475 to $308,325, the average pay is $73,252. 

3 percent higher than the national average. Compared to the total average earnings in Denver, Dallas, and Boston, this compensation is 8% less. 

Salaries of TV NEWS anchors in Washington, DC:

The average pay for TV news anchors in Washington, DC is $102,372, with incomes ranging from $39,653 to $227,744. 

The average salary is $33% more than the $79,953 national average and 8% greater than the average salaries in San Francisco, Chicago, and Seattle combined. The average incentive for a TV news anchor is $975, or 1% of their pay, and everyone who works in the field says they get a bonus every year.

Salaries of top female NEWS anchors:

Ann Curry:

She works as a newscaster on NBC News. She is among the top paid anchors and receives a salary of $5 million annually.

Megyn Kelly:

She started her career on Fox News Channel in 2004. With a total annual salary of $6 million, she is the anchor of The Kelly Five on Fox News Channel.

Rachel Maddow:

Rachel Maddow, MSNBC’s rising star, began her career in 2008. Her program The Rachel Maddow Show won several prizes and helped MSNBC’s ratings recover. Her annual salary is approximately $7 million.

Brooke Baldwin:

She is an American journalist. In 2008, she landed her biggest break at CNN.  Baldwin hosted CNN Newsroom from 2008 to 2021. She has a net worth of $1.3 million, making her one of the tops paid news anchors.

Salaries of male TV News anchors from different channels: 

Sean Hannity:

In 2019, Sean Hannity inked new, more advantageous contracts with Premiere Networks and Fox News. He continues to be the highest-paid celebrity on Fox with a salary of $25 million a year.

Gray Lineker:

He works for BBC News. He is the highest-paid presenter on the channel. he was paid 1.35million pounds for hosting Euro 2020. 

Anderson Cooper:

In 2001, he joined CNN. He earns $12 million. He is the richest anchor and highest-paid anchor in cable news.

Frequently Asked Questions: 

How to get a high salary in a TV news anchor job?

if you want to earn the best pay feasible, consider earning a bachelor’s degree in journalism, English, communications, or a comparable discipline, as well as a master’s degree. Experience is also crucial, and experience can include internships. You can make more money working for major national news markets. 

What is the difference between a TV news anchor and a TV news reporter?

 A journalist who presents news and happenings on a media broadcast is called a news anchor. A professional who gathers news and information to inform the public about significant occurrences is known as a news reporter. Due to the hierarchy in the media industry and the positions they hold within their organizations, news reporters often make a little less money than news anchors.
